For decades, Extract-Transform-Load (ETL) tools have been the backbone of enterprise data migration. They powered data warehouses, fed business intelligence platforms, supported application modernizations, and enabled large-scale system replacements. But the environment in which ETL once thrived no longer exists. Today's enterprises operate in real time, across distributed systems, with unprecedented data volumes, and an expectation of instant insight. In that world, ETL-centric data migration is no longer fit for purpose.

 

The Fundamental Problems with ETL

ETL tools were designed for a batch-oriented era. The operating model assumes that data can be periodically extracted from source systems, transformed off to the side, and persisted in a downstream repository. That assumption breaks down immediately when businesses require immediacy, scale, and continuity.

The moment data is extracted, it begins to age. In fast-moving environments such as industries including e-commerce, telecommunications, logistics, media, or travel, data loses relevance in seconds, not hours. By the time data is extracted (let alone transformed and loaded), the business reality it represents may have already changed. This, in essence, shifts the problem as the newly loaded data now needs to be remediated, often through delta loads requiring blackout periods that impact business activities, operations, customers, and ultimately revenue.

ETL migrations are intrinsically slow because they rely heavily on data persistence at every stage. Data is written to disk, read again, transformed, written again, and only then made available for load. Each step introduces delay, resource contention, and operational complexity. As data volumes grow, ETL performance degrades. Scaling ETL means adding more infrastructure, scheduling more batch windows, and accepting longer processing times. This is why many organizations constrained by ETL tools still process data on a "daily" or "hourly" basis, even though their business operates minute-by-minute, or even second-by-second. Modern enterprises simply can no longer afford that gap.

Despite decades of optimization, ETL tools struggle with large data volumes and high-velocity streams. They were not designed to continuously ingest, transform, and serve data at massive scale in real time. Ironically, this limitation is becoming more pronounced precisely as the world becomes more data-centric. Digital channels, IoT devices, APIs, and event-driven architectures are producing data at a pace and volume that eclipses traditional batch processing models. ETL tools are asked to do more than they were ever meant to handle, and the cracks are showing.

 

Enter Data Mediation

The approach enabled by data mediation platforms is radically different. Rather than extracting data and moving it elsewhere for processing, mediation operates inline, alongside business processes. Mediation platforms ingest data in real time, intercepting and transforming it as it flows between systems. There is no dependence on periodic extracts, no waiting for batch jobs to complete, and no need to persist intermediate states unless explicitly required. This architectural shift eliminates many of ETL's core weaknesses in one stroke.

Because mediation platforms work on live data streams, they deliver insights and transformations as events occur. Data migration isn't a one-shot exercise anymore. Data doesn't sit idle in staging areas. It doesn't wait for a job to run. Instead, the migration of data can live and breathe alongside business processes, and transformation workflows can now dynamically leverage, in real time, the state and condition a specific record is in based on triggers that are directly determined by business activity. This makes mediation especially powerful for use cases where volumes are high, where interdependencies are complex, or where business continuity (zero downtime) is required.

Another key advantage of mediation is proximity. ETL operates after the fact; mediation operates in the moment. Running side-by-side with business processes means mediation platforms can apply logic, validation, aggregation, and routing decisions while transactions are still meaningful. They become part of the operational fabric rather than an offline migration mechanism. This eliminates the need to reconstruct business context from stale data extracts, which is otherwise a problem that ETL has never truly solved.

Modern mediation platforms are engineered for continuous throughput. They are designed to handle millions of events per second, adapt dynamically to spikes in demand, and support heterogeneous data formats without rigid schema dependencies. This makes them far better suited to today's hybrid IT environments, where cloud services, legacy systems, SaaS platforms, and partners all exchange data continuously. ETL, by contrast, remains constrained by batch windows and storage-centric thinking.

 

Why Industry Leaders Are Moving On

It is no coincidence that leaders across media, high-tech, parcel shipping, telecommunications, travel, and other data-intensive industries are embracing mediation architectures. These organizations compete on speed, accuracy, and real-time intelligence. As a result, their migrations must be fast, reversible, and invisible to customers. Mediation enables exactly that: migration without disruption, synchronization without delay, and modernization without paralysis.

 

The Path Forward

This is not to say ETL will disappear overnight. Batch processing still has a place for historical analysis and regulatory reporting. But as a primary mechanism for data migration and integration, ETL has reached its limits. The future of enterprise data lies in real-time mediation, where data flows continuously, decisions are made immediately, and systems remain aligned with the reality of the business. In a world that runs in real time, data migration must do the same.
